Вопрос от Анонимного юзера 28 февраля 2026 15:47
Не занятые юзернеймы в телеграмме английские слова
Ответ нейросети
28 февраля 2026 15:47
Понял. Ниже подробное решение с пошаговыми объяснениями, как найти незанятые Telegram-юзернеймы, состоящие из английских слов.
- Что учитывать (правила Telegram для usernames)
- Длина: от 5 до 32 символов.
- Допустимые символы: латинские буквы (нижний/верхний регистр не важен, регистр не влияет на уникальность), цифры и нижнее подчёркивание _.
- Пробелы и другие знаки не допускаются.
- Уникальность: выбранный username должен быть свободен в системе Telegram.
- Избегайте имен брендов/популярных персонажей и призыв к impersonation (это нарушает правила и может привести к блокировке).
- Общая идея решения
- Собрать набор английских слов (словарь) и сделать варианты на их основе: одно слово, слова через нижнее подчёркивание, комбинации слов, добавление цифр.
- Отфильтровать по длине 5–32 символов.
- Проверять доступность выбранного варианта в Telegram (ручной способ через приложение или автоматизированный через API).
- Составить короткий список наиболее подходящих свободных вариантов.
- Как собрать словарь и сгенерировать кандидаты
Источники словаря: открытые словари и списки слов (enable1.txt, SCOWL, wordfreq и т. п.). Можно взять самые распространённые англоязычные слова.
Правила фильтрации:
- исключать длинные или слишком короткие слова (меньше 5 символов и больше 32 не подходят).
- исключать слова с дефисами, апострофами и прочими символами; оставлять только буквы латинского алфавита и цифры/нижнее подчёркивание в итоговом варианте.
Варианты генерации:
- Одно слово: просто слово из словаря (например "sunrise", "ocean", "forest").
- Два слова через подчёркивание: word1_word2 (например "blue_sky", "midnight_rain").
- С добавлением цифр: word, word1, или word2 + цифра в конце (например "sunrise7", "ocean42", "blue_sky9").
- Комбинации трёх слов единым словом без разделителей обычно длиннее 32 символов, поэтому лучше ограничиться одним словом или двумя словами через underscore.
Пример набора кандидатов (структура, а не реальный статус доступности):
- односложные/распространённые слова: sunrise, ocean, forest, comet, galaxy
- через подчёркивание: blue_sky, quiet_river, starry_night, dawn_chorus
- с цифрами: sunrise7, ocean42, forest23
- если нужно больше вариантов: sun_rise, moon_light, crystal_shift и т. п.
- Пошаговый алгоритм (практический, можно реализовать в любом языке)
- Шаг 1: загрузить словарь слов (список слов).
- Шаг 2: отсеять слова, не удовлетворяющие длине 5–32.
- Шаг 3: собрать список кандидатов:
- для каждого слова w: добавить w в кандидаты
- для пар слов (w1, w2): если len(w1) + 1 + len(w2) <= 32, добавить w1 + "_" + w2
- для каждого слова w и цифры n (0–99): если len(w) + len(str(n)) <= 32, добавить w + str(n)
- Шаг 4: убрать дубликаты и проверить регистр (Telegram не различает регистр в уникальности, но обычно выбирают стиль написания с маленькими буквами).
- Шаг 5: выбрать 10–20 наиболее удачных на вид вариантов и проверить их доступность.
- Как проверить доступность в Telegram
- Вручную (рекомендовано для начала):
- Откройте Telegram на телефоне или веб-версии.
- Перейдите в Settings (Настройки) → Edit profile (Редактировать профиль) → Username (Имя пользователя).
- Введите кандидат. Если Telegram говорит, что такой username занят, переходите к следующему. Если доступен, сохраните — он станет вашим.
- Автоматически (для продвинутых):
- Используйте клиент Telegram API (TDlib, Telethon и т. п.). Обычно есть способ проверить доступность username без создания полного аккаунта:
- загрузить API_id и API_hash, подключиться к клиенту и вызвать метод проверки username (checkUsername) или попробовать установить имя и обработать ответ (available / taken).
- Примечание: для использования API требуется регистрация приложения и санкция со стороны Telegram. Это больше подходит тем, кто готов писать небольшой клиент.
- Используйте клиент Telegram API (TDlib, Telethon и т. п.). Обычно есть способ проверить доступность username без создания полного аккаунта:
- Практические советы
- Делайте набор коротким и запоминающимся: чаще всего подходящие бесплатные варианты — это простые слова без сложной орфографии.
- Избегайте слишком распространённых слов, которые уже могли занять другие пользователи.
- Добавляйте подчёркивание или цифру, чтобы получить уникальность, но не распыляйте вариант слишком сильно.
- Убедитесь, что выбранное имя не нарушает авторские права и не является брендом или impersonation-именем.
- Если у вас есть конкретная область интересов (например, наука, спорт, музыка), можно комбинировать слова в тему: "astro_pulse", "math_stream", "beat_labs" и т. п.
- Что я могу сделать для вас прямо сейчас
- Я могу помочь:
- составить набор слов из конкретного списка слов (например, 1000 самых употребляемых английских слов).
- предложить 20–40 кандидатных вариантов на основе выбранных слов.
- привести пример простого скрипта (псевдокод или код на Python) для автоматического генерирования кандидатов из словаря.
- Если скажете, хотите ли вы, чтобы я сгенерировал конкретный набор кандидатов из заданного вами словаря или списка тем, я сделаю это и перечислю варианты (без утверждений, что они свободны — проверку доступности оставим вам).
Пример маленького псевдокода для генерации кандидатов (без привязки к конкретному языку):
- load words from dictionary
- candidates = []
- for w in words:
- if 5 <= len(w) <= 32: add w to candidates
- for w1 in words:
- for w2 in words:
- if len(w1) + 1 + len(w2) <= 32: add w1 + "_" + w2
- for w2 in words:
- for w in words:
- for n in range(0, 100):
- s = w + str(n)
- if len(s) <= 32: add s
- for n in range(0, 100):
- unique and return first 50 candidates
Важно отметить
- Я не могу проверить текущее состояние доступности конкретных usernames в Telegram в реальном времени. Это нужно сделать через приложение Telegram или через ваш собственный API-клиент.
- Если хотите, могу сейчас предложить конкретный набор кандидататов на основе вашего рекомендуемого словааря или тематики, и объяснить, как их затем проверить на доступность.
Если хотите, скажите:
- Предпочитаете ли вы конкретную тему (например, astronomy, music, nature)?
- Готовы ли вы пользоваться простым списком слов или вам нужен небольшой скрипт для автоматической генерации?
- Нужна ли помощь в пошаговой проверке через приложение Telegram?
Понравился ответ?
Задай свой вопрос
Напиши любую задачу или вопрос, а нейросеть её решит



